Comprehensive Cultivation Guide

Cultivating Laundry List requires a blend of art and science, reflecting its intricate genetic background and the intensive breeding techniques employed by Atlas Seed. The strain thrives in environments that cater to its overall indica characteristics, with most growers reporting success in both indoor and controlled outdoor setups.

For indoor cultivation, experts suggest maintaining temperature ranges between 70°F and 80°F alongside controlled humidity levels near 50-60%. Detailed yield studies have shown that with proper conditions, cultivators can expect an average yield of 450-600 grams per square meter, thanks to the strain's dense bud formation and robust trichome production.

Empirical data underscores that its resilience to common pests and molds is bolstered by its thick bud structure and high resin output. Growers should employ defoliation techniques to improve light penetration and airflow, as multiple short training sessions have resulted in yield improvements by as much as 15% in comparative studies.

It is highly recommended that cultivators use a blend of organic and synthetic nutrients that cater specifically to indica genetics. The introduction of microbial inoculants early in the growth cycle has been associated with up to a 20% improvement in plant vigor and overall yield, as documented by several commercial cultivators.

Primarily, the vegetative stage of Laundry List is characterized by moderate growth pace, necessitating patience and precise control over growth mediums. Experienced growers have recorded vegetative periods ranging from 4 to 6 weeks before the flowering cycle begins, which aligns with controlled lighting protocols such as 18/6 cycles.

During the flowering stage, which typically spans 8 to 10 weeks, the strain benefits from additional nutrients that enhance bud development. Researchers have noted improvements in resin production and THC concentration when phosphorus and potassium ratios are slightly elevated during the flowering stage.

Practical experiences documented in cultivation forums and experimental grow logs reveal that the introduction of subtle environmental stressors, like slight fluctuations in temperature during the flowering phase, can further enhance trichome formation. However, it is crucial that such interventions are monitored carefully to prevent any adverse side effects.

The cultivation guide for Laundry List also emphasizes the importance of pH regulation within the growing medium, recommending a range of 5.8 to 6.2 for optimal nutrient absorption. Empirical results have shown that maintaining this pH range can increase nutritional uptake by nearly 25%, resulting in a more vigorous plant and denser buds.

Additionally, regular training and gentle pruning techniques are considered essential. Controlled experiments comparing manually pruned plants to non-pruned counterparts have indicated a 10-15% increase in overall bud quality and light exposure in pruned plants.
